El Paso, located in far western Texas along the Rio Grande, is a vibrant border city that blends American, Mexican, and Native American cultures. Its location at the meeting point of Texas, New Mexico, and Chihuahua, Mexico, has shaped a rich cultural tapestry, visible in its architecture, cuisine, and community traditions. El Paso’s history stretches from indigenous settlements to Spanish colonial influence, all of which contribute to the city’s unique identity.
Maio, one of Cape Verde's hidden gems, offers a serene escape with its unspoiled landscapes and charming island atmosphere. This tranquil island, part of the Cape Verde archipelago, is renowned for its stunning beaches and laid-back vibe. The white sandy shores of Praia do Morro, with its crystal-clear waters and gentle waves, provide the perfect setting for relaxation and sunbathing, while the surrounding salt pans showcase Maio's historical role in the salt industry.
An island of international renown, Hydra is one of the first islands to have been discovered by tourism and, due to the short distance from Athens, has for years hosted a large number of tourists.
Filled with life in summer, with intense movement in its harbors, its traditional architecture and its donkeys, the only form of transport permitted, Hydra is one of the most picturesque Greek islands.
Its steep coasts, the clean sea, the beautiful sandy beaches and its bare landscape combine to form the picture of an island where holidays take on a particular color.
